Output ef26fdb177e7e70be00f2ef8ea72b7bea6fc03e7cb4961b8753395e4276f2d48:1

value
51935276
script pubkey
OP_0 OP_PUSHBYTES_20 5ff99c2b046e9bd5d2ca6bbfe3139aea6095afcc
address
bc1qtluec2cyd6dat5k2dwl7xyu6afsftt7v3nqpqx
transaction
ef26fdb177e7e70be00f2ef8ea72b7bea6fc03e7cb4961b8753395e4276f2d48
spent
true